Compare Coral Gables to Buenaventura Lakes

This post compares Coral Gables, Florida to Buenaventura Lakes, Florida across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.

Dimension Coral Gables (city) Buenaventura Lakes (CDP)
Population 50,909 33,598
Income (median) $66,845 $29,952
Home Value (median) $750,400 $151,700
White 90% 70%
Black 4% 15%
Asian 2% 1%
With Kids 25% 41%
Age (median) 40 35
Rentals 36% 34%
